Solution Overview

Problem

Game systems face challenges in addressing user interactions disruptions, such as bugs, server discontinuities, and network issues, which negatively impact the gaming experience and user retention.

Innovation Solution

A system that detects disruptions in user interactions, provides support resources, and awards rewards to users for addressing these issues, enhancing their experience and improving user relationships with the game provider.

Data Source

PatentUS10176672B2Dynamically providing rewards to users in a game space
Publication Date: 2019.01.08 ELECTRONIC ARTS INC

AI summary

A system and method for providing rewards in a game space based on errors disrupting user interactions with the game space is disclosed. For providing such rewards, error information indicating the errors may be obtained and the errors may be extracted from the obtained error information. In some examples, levels of disruption caused by the errors may be determined. In some examples, support resources for addressing the errors may be determined. Rewards may be determined to be awarded to the users based on the determined levels of disruption and/or the determined support resources. In some examples, the determined rewards may be distributed to the users responsive to the users performing one or more actions addressing the errors on the client computing platforms associated with the users.
